A couple of issues that I have to have the dealer address, low fuel light that comes on after using 4.5 gallons, an outstanding recall about stalling, and the only thing that is really annoying me, the throttle that seems to get stuck at about 2,000 rpm every once and a while. Getting ready to come to a stop and the engine acts like their is a cruise control that didn't shut off.
If I shut down the engine and restart it is fine for a little bit but come back, especially on cold days.

G'day and welcome. The low fuel light is supposed to come on when you have used 4.5 gallons, so that is at spec. The engine Rev problem is probably the Primary TPS.

No Falcon its the primary TPS sensor you need to order a new one and do a Full ISCV reset and she will be fine. Two questions one you said yours was a 07 tourer does it have a silver engine? and two where in NH are you up north near Berlin?
